The article highlights key stories in Rio de Janeiro as it prepares for Carnival celebrations on February 13, 2026. Notably, it addresses concerns regarding the report by MendonΓ§a that is causing apprehension among sectors in Congress, indicating a potentially tense political atmosphere during this festive period.

Additionally, it covers the beginning of samba school parades in SΓ£o Paulo, listing the timings of various events and emphasizing the cultural significance of these parades as a cornerstone of Carnival festivities. The excitement builds as celebrities, such as an actress from the play 'Wicked,' engage in thematic parades, adding to the festive spirit that encapsulates the city.

Moreover, the article notes the arrival of a cold front in the South of Brazil, which poses risks of heavy rainfall during the Carnival. It also outlines the planned 'Carnival tour' of President Lula, which will include stops in cities like Recife, Salvador, and Rio, reflecting the national importance of the Carnival celebration and its connection to political leaders.
